Overview

Features & Benefits

  • Though contributions are made after-tax, earnings remain invested tax-free for retirement
  • Funds can be distributed tax-free in retirement; there is no tax on qualified distributions after age 59½, provided the account has been open for five years
  • Contributions can be withdrawn at any time without penalty
  • May be more appropriate for those with growing income potential (who may be taxed at a lower rate now versus in retirement)
  • Distributions may be passed on to beneficiaries tax-free
  • No lifetime RMDs (Required Minimum Distributions)
